#2fc118 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#2fc118 is composed of 18.4% red, 75.7% green and 9.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 75.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 87.6% yellow and 24.3% black. It has a hue angle of 111.8 degrees, a saturation of 77.9% and a lightness of 42.5%. #2fc118 color hex could be obtained by blending #5eff30 with #008300. Closest websafe color is: #33cc00.

Shades and Tints of #2fc118

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000100 is the darkest color, while #f1fdef is the lightest one.

Tones of #2fc118

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6c6e6b is the less saturated color, while #23d207 is the most saturated one.
